雪球菜单教程 整理:快手名:【※栗子味的喵※】 快手号:W2034716790 【准备工作】 ******************************************************************************* 1、 创建一个计分板用于菜单的运转 /scoreboard objectives add cd(这个可以写别的) dummy 雪球菜单 【菜单主控】(以下指令里的cd均为计分板的名字) ******************************************************************************* 1、 循环无条件保持开启/execute @e[type=snowball] ~~~ scoreboard players add @p[r=3] cd 1 2、 连锁有条件保持开启/kill @e[type=snowball] 3、 连锁有条件保持开启/scoreboard players set @a[scores={cd=7(这个数字必须大于菜单项目数一个)..}] cd 1 4、 连锁有条件保持开启/execute @a[scores={cd=1}] ~~~ clear @s snowball 5、 连锁有条件保持开启/execute @a[scores={cd=1}] ~~~ give @s snowball 16 【取消菜单部分】 ******************************************************************************* 1、 循环无条件保持开启 /execute @a[scores={cd=1..},rx=90,rxm=90] ~~~ title @s title §e§l§o菜单已取消 2、 连锁有条件保持开启/execute @a[scores={cd=1..},rx=90,rxm=90] ~~~ clear @s snowball (3-4均为连锁无条件保持开启) 3、/execute @a[scores={cd=1..},rx=90,rxm=90] ~~~ give @s snowball 16 4、/execute @a[scores={cd=1..},rx=90,rxm=90] ~~~ scoreboard players set @s cd 0 【菜单内容部分】以下指令内cd后面的数字均为内容相当于的所在次数(例如第一个选项cd后面就填1,第二个选项就填2) ******************************************************************************* 1、 循环无条件保持开启 /title @a[scores={cd=1}] actionbar §d活动菜单:§b抬头确定,§c低头取消 显示菜单内容 (2-4均为连锁有条件保持开启) 2、/execute @a[scores={cd=1},rx=-90,rxm=-90] ~~~ 菜单选项相当于的指令 例子(/execute @a[scores={cd=1},rx=-90,rxm=-90] ~~~ tp @s 0 151 0)就是传送到0 151 0 3、【可不加】/execute @a[scores={cd=1},rx=-90,rxm=-90] ~~~ title @s title §e§o§l执行成功 4、/execute @a[scores={cd=1},rx=-90,rxm=-90] ~~~ clear @s snowball (5-6均为连锁无条件保持开启) 5、/execute @a[scores={cd=1},rx=-90,rxm=-90] ~~~ give @s snowball 16 6、/execute @a[scores={cd=1},rx=-90,rxm=-90] ~~~ scoreboard players set @s cd 0 后面的选项以此类推主要改cd后面的数字和4选项后面的对应指令,还有1后面的显示内容 本文来源:https://www.wddqw.com/doc/d9d116562c3f5727a5e9856a561252d381eb2050.html